Transaction 59f3ccf544519daed332056214da4d522b2ae7a53c933c7345f4014cbb911f3e
1 Input
1 Output
-
59f3ccf544519daed332056214da4d522b2ae7a53c933c7345f4014cbb911f3e:0
- value
- 560434
- script pubkey
- OP_0 OP_PUSHBYTES_20 d177692bc72a236c8b8ccd9a93e8c69f5d236b50
- address
- bc1q69mkj2789g3kezuvekdf86xxnawjx66sxpeqqt